ZKsync's Prividium Seeks to Revolutionize Private Tokenized Banking
ZKsync has introduced Prividium, an initiative to create private and connected tokenized deposit networks. This move comes as a response to the risks associated with isolated bank networks, highlighting the importance of privacy and connectivity in financial systems.
As a layer-2 scaling solution for Ethereum, ZKsync aims to enhance transaction speeds and reduce costs. With Prividium, it addresses the challenges of on-chain fragmentation, which has become a concern for many in the blockchain space.
